ASX back near 11-month high with 0.9% rise; Banks, Amcor surge – The Sydney Morning Herald
The S&P/ASX200 has jumped up to 6846.9 points shortly before lunch time, the highest in-session price since 26 February, 2020. Real estate, energy, and financials…

This means EPS could be as high as US73.2 cents per share (95.8c), up from a previous maximum of US71.9c (94.1c)
Amcor shares were last 6.8 per cent higher at $15.34 and earlier hit $15.45, its best since December
Earnings per share in the first half of 2020-21 were 33.3c, 16 per cent higher the previous corresponding period. Amcor is increasing the quarterly dividend to US11.75c per share, up from US11.5c in the same quarter last year. Australian shareholders will receive 15.21c unfranked, payable…
